package androidx.health.connect.client.records
import androidx.health.connect.client.aggregate.AggregateMetric
import androidx.health.connect.client.records.metadata.Metadata
import androidx.health.connect.client.units.Volume
import java.time.Instant
import java.time.ZoneOffset
/** Captures how much water a user drank in a single drink. */
public class HydrationRecord(
/** Volume of water in [Volume] unit. Required field. Valid range: 0-100 liters. */
public val volume: Volume,
override val startTime: Instant,
override val startZoneOffset: ZoneOffset?,
override val endTime: Instant,
override val endZoneOffset: ZoneOffset?,
override val metadata: Metadata = Metadata.EMPTY,
) : IntervalRecord {
init {
volume.requireNotLess(other = volume.zero(), name = "volume")
}
override fun equals(other: Any?): Boolean {
if (this === other) return true
if (other !is HydrationRecord) return false
if (volume != other.volume) return false
if (startTime != other.startTime) return false
if (startZoneOffset != other.startZoneOffset) return false
if (endTime != other.endTime) return false
if (endZoneOffset != other.endZoneOffset) return false
if (metadata != other.metadata) return false
return true
}
override fun hashCode(): Int {
var result = volume.hashCode()
result = 31 * result + startTime.hashCode()
result = 31 * result + (startZoneOffset?.hashCode() ?: 0)
result = 31 * result + endTime.hashCode()
result = 31 * result + (endZoneOffset?.hashCode() ?: 0)
result = 31 * result + metadata.hashCode()
return result
}
companion object {
/**
* Metric identifier to retrieve total hydration from
* [androidx.health.connect.client.aggregate.AggregationResult].
*/
@JvmField
val VOLUME_TOTAL: AggregateMetric<Volume> =
AggregateMetric.doubleMetric(
dataTypeName = "Hydration",
aggregationType = AggregateMetric.AggregationType.TOTAL,
fieldName = "volume",
mapper = Volume::liters,
)
}
}
